Hopefully neither shaken or stirred, your voyage continues. Coming into view after rounding a bend further downstream is the Palace of Westminster, one of the most recognized landmarks in the world.

Informally known as the Houses of Parliament, the palace dates back to after the original medieval building was destroyed by fire in The Elizabeth Tower currently shrouded in scaffolding due to ongoing refurbishment houses Big Ben, the nickname for the Great Bell, the chimes of which are familiar to millions around the globe.

Set on the south bank a little further on from the Palace of Westminster is the huge London Eye, or the Millennium Wheel. This is the most popular paid tourist attraction in the United Kingdom with over three million visitors annually.

The views from the capsules are simply breathtaking. By now you're sailing through the vibrant and pulsating heart of one of the most celebrated capital cities on the planet. As you pass under the pedestrian Millennium Bridge, gaze over to your left and feast your eyes on St Paul's Cathedral.

Its dome has dominated the London skyline for over years. St Paul's is a scene-stealer, but don't forget to look in the opposite direction for a glimpse of the Tate Modern.

This is Britain's national gallery of international modern art and is housed in the former Bankside Power Station. Here you're greeted by a forest of steel and glass, a collection of soaring contemporary structures that include the "The Gherkin" and "The Walkie-Talkie.

You can't miss The Shard. Standing m 1, ft on the opposite bank of the Thames facing the City of London, this is the United Kingdom's tallest building. Impressive at any time of day, it's especially alluring at dusk when illuminated, as is all the Square Mile.

Lying almost in the Shard's shadow is Tower Bridge. A combined bascule moveable and suspension bridge, this is another one of the capital's favorite landmarks. Your sightseeing cruise is now taking you beyond central London and towards Docklands. The Thames River Cruise Sightseeing Tour Industry docks were formerly part of the Port of London.

The centerpiece redevelopment is Canary Wharf. Today it's an upmarket housing and leisure complex. One of the United Kingdom's principal entertainment venues, the O2 Arena is a multipurpose indoor arena that's hosted numerous music concerts, sports tournaments, and comedy shows. As the boat slips further east, the Thames gives up another charming gem: Greenwich Park. The green space, a former hunting park, commands fine views over the river, the Isle of Dogs, and the City of London.

The prime meridian passes through this revered building, and gives its name to Greenwich Mean Time. The Thames Barrier marks the end of your voyage. This state-of-the-art moveable barrier system is designed to prevent the floodplain of most of Greater London from being flooded by exceptionally high tides and storm surges moving up from the Thames Sightseeing Cruise For Two Questions North Sea.

Up to June , a total of flood defense closures had been recorded. Beyond the Thames Barrier, the River Thames widens into a vast estuary. It constitutes a major shipping route, serving as it does as a gateway to the North Sea. See also: The world's most insane white water rafting destinations.
